In an exclusive interview with Israeli Channel 12 on Thursday, former Israeli Defense Minister Yoav Gallant spoke for the first time about the circumstances surrounding the death of Hassan Nasrallah, Hezbollah’s former Secretary-General. Nasrallah was killed on September 27, 2024, in an Israeli airstrike targeting the group’s headquarters in Beirut’s southern suburbs.
During the interview—his first televised appearance in nearly two years—Gallant disclosed new details about the Israeli operation that eliminated the highest-ranking figure in the Shiite group.
He explained that he had personally pushed for an intensification of the strike to maximize its chances of success, specifically by doubling the amount of munitions used in the attack.
“The operation was launched on a Friday,” Gallant recounted. “The previous Sunday, the chief of staff and the commander of the air force briefed me on the attack plan and informed me of Nasrallah’s exact location.” He continued, “When I asked about the likelihood of success, they estimated it at 90%. That’s when I suggested doubling the amount of explosives from 40 to 80 tons.”
Regarding internal government discussions leading up to the attack, Gallant revealed that during a cabinet meeting two days before the operation, a majority of ministers supported Nasrallah’s elimination, with only two voices opposing it.
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u then interrupted the debate and held a closed-door meeting with senior military officials, Gallant added. During that meeting, the head of Israeli intelligence warned that Nasrallah could leave his current location at any moment, heightening the urgency for immediate action.
The decisive turning point came when Netanyahu, after much hesitation, finally gave the green light for the attack, Gallant recalled. The former minister also noted that the prime minister delayed the strike to ensure it would not coincide with his scheduled speech at the United Nations that day.
At precisely 6:20 PM on Friday, September 27, 2024, the Israeli military dropped 84 tons of explosives on the designated targets, successfully eliminating Hassan Nasrallah.
It is worth noting that Yoav Gallant, who stepped down as Israel’s Defense Minister in November, is currently facing war crimes charges at the International Criminal Court.
